
Three teenagers died in a head-on collision between two motorcycles in Ghazipur, Uttar Pradesh, on Thursday night. The accident occurred near Tanda Bairakh market when one motorcycle carrying Deepak Yadav, Shani Kumar Ram, and Shubham Kumar collided with another carrying Vijay Rajbhar, Akhilesh, and Ajit Kumar. Deepak Yadav, Shani Kumar Ram, and Vijay Rajbhar were declared dead at a government hospital, while others are receiving treatment. Authorities have initiated post-mortem and legal procedures.
